Types of Property Management Jobs There are many different types of property management jobs available in Westchester County. Some of the most common positions include: 1. Property Manager: A property manager is respon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operations of a property. This includes managing maintenance and repairs, handling tenant complaints, and collecting rent payments. 2. Leasing Agent: A leasing agent is responsible for finding new tenants for a property. They may be responsible for advertising the property, showing it to potential tenants, and conducting background checks on applicants. 3. Maintenance Technician: A maintenance technician is responsible for performing routine maintenance and repairs on a property. This may include fixing plumbing or electrical issues, painting, and cleaning. 4. Administrative Assistant: An administrative assistant is responsible for handling the administrative tasks associated with property management. This may include answering phones, scheduling appointments, and processing paperwork. 5. Accountant: An accountant is responsible for managing the financial aspects of a property. This may include creating budgets, managing expenses, and preparing financial reports. Skills Required for Property Management Jobs To succeed in a property management job in Westchester County, you will need to have a variety of skills. Some of the most important skills include: 1. Communication: Property management professionals need to be able to communicate effectively with tenants, property owners, and other professionals in the industry. 2. Organization: Property management professionals need to be highly organized to keep track of maintenance requests, rent payments, and other important tasks. 3. Problem-solving: Property management professionals need to be able to solve problems quickly and efficiently. This may involve dealing with difficult tenants, handling emergencies, and managing unexpected issues. 4. Customer service: Property management professionals need to be able to provide excellent customer service to tenants and property owners. 5. Attention to detail: Property management professionals need to be detail-oriented to ensure that all aspects of the property are running smoothly. Education and Training Requirements Most property management jobs in Westchester County require a high school diploma or equivalent. However, some positions may require additional education or training. For example, a property manager may need a bachelor's degree in business or a related field, while a maintenance technician may need to complete an apprenticeship or vocational training program. In addition to formal education, property management professionals need to have on-the-job training to learn the specific skills and responsibilities of their position. This may involve shadowing a more experienced property management professional, attending training sessions or conferences, or completing online courses. Salary and Job Outlook The salary for property management jobs in Westchester County varies depending on the position and level of experience. According to Glassdoor, the average salary for a property manager in Westchester County is $67,000 per year, while the average salary for a leasing agent is $43,000 per year. Maintenance technicians typically earn between $30,000 and $40,000 per year, while administrative assistants and accountants earn between $35,000 and $50,000 per year. The job outlook for property management jobs in Westchester County is positive, with continued growth expected in the coming years.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ment in property, real estate, and community association management is projected to grow by 10% between 2018 and 2028.
